This article will offer someadvice about how to plan a summer wedding ceremony.

First, choose a favorite scenery with your beloved. It can be a fun beach wedding, a classic garden wedding, a special backyard wedding, or any other place in which you two met with each other. It all relies on your interests. Remember to determine on the location with your husband-to-be. After all, the wedding is thrown both of you, not just the bride. Moreover, making decision together is the very first step to improve your relationship in your coming marriage.

Second, pick a light fabric wedding dress that makes you look lovely and feel comfortable. Thanks to the sunny weather, you no more need to don a thick fabric bridal dress that may cause many troubles distracting you during the whole wedding ceremony, not to say to enjoy the happiness. A lightweight summer bridal gown is generally quite similar to other dress, allowing you to dress up in it comfortably and easily. Most summer bridal dresses have airy shapes and lightweight fabrics and girls can completely enjoy the wedding by the water or in the sand dressed in such dresses.

Third, design a summer wedding menu that is capable of evoking the guests’ desire for eating. Fill the most fresh vegetables and fruits into your wedding menu. For example, strawberries, watermelons, corn, etc. Likewise, don’t forget to prepare some seafood, the most popular food for this season, in your food list. Seafood, especially lobster and oyster, is a delicious dish for any formal menu and most economy-friendly in this season. So seafood should be a clever option to enrich your wedding food list. For a more casual summer wedding ceremony, a barbecue or picnic food list will be perfect! Whatever menu you plan, always take into consideration the guests’ particular demands. For instance, some of your friends may be vegetarians and you have to prepare some vegetarian dishes for these people.
